How to Buy Engagement Rings Online Safely: A Complete Guide

Buying an engagement ring online gives you more choice, better value, and the comfort of shopping at your own pace. It does mean taking a few sensible precautions to protect your money and make sure you receive exactly what you expect. This complete guide shows you how to buy an engagement ring online safely and confidently.

In short

Shop safely online by buying only certified diamonds with independent grading reports, checking return, resizing, and warranty policies, using secure payment methods, verifying the retailer's reputation, and confirming the ring is insured in transit. Reputable online jewelers make the process safe and often far better value than a store.

Why Buy an Engagement Ring Online

Online jewelers typically offer a wider selection and stronger prices than brick-and-mortar stores, with lower overheads passed on to you. Always Insist on Certification

The single most important safety step is buying a diamond with an independent grading report from a respected laboratory such as GIA or IGI. Check the Key Policies Before You Buy

  • Returns: look for a clear return window so you can inspect the ring in person.
  • Resizing: confirm whether resizing is offered and at what cost.
  • Warranty: a good warranty covers manufacturing defects and often includes maintenance.
  • Insurance in transit: make sure the ring is fully insured while it is shipped to you.

Verify the Retailer's Reputation

Read independent customer reviews, look for detailed product photos and specifications, and check that the site uses secure, encrypted checkout. A trustworthy jeweler is transparent about pricing, certification, and policies, and makes it easy to reach a real person with questions.

Use Secure Payment Methods

Pay with a method that offers buyer protection and never share card details over email or unsecured pages. Confirm the checkout page is encrypted, shown by the padlock and a secure web address, before entering any payment information.

Get the Size Right

Since you cannot try the ring on first, measure carefully using a ring you already own or a printable sizer, and choose a jeweler with easy resizing just in case. When unsure, size slightly larger, as it is simpler to make a ring smaller. You can also add a matching wedding band once the size is confirmed.

Insure the Ring After It Arrives

Once your ring is home, protect your investment with proper jewelry insurance against loss, theft, and damage. A specialist jewelry insurer or a rider on your home policy can provide cover. Keep your certificate and receipt in a safe place, as you will need them for any claim.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is it safe to buy an engagement ring online?

Yes, when you buy from a reputable jeweler offering certified diamonds, clear return and resizing policies, secure payment, and insured shipping.

How do I know the diamond is real and as described?

Insist on an independent grading report from GIA or IGI, which verifies the diamond's exact specifications and confirms it matches the listing.

What if the ring does not fit or I change my mind?

A reputable online jeweler offers a clear return window and resizing options, so confirm both policies before you purchase.
